If you’re currently abroad and unable to Roam, don’t panic! Follow the steps in this guide to get back on track:

 

What do I need to do?

 

Tap ‘Learn More’ and follow the steps for the phone you’re using:


I’m using an iPhone.

  1. Turn off ‘Airplane Mode’.

It’s an obvious one, but it’s a good place to start. If you’ve done the right thing and turned on airplane mode when you set off on your journey, don’t forget to switch it back off! Here’s how:

  1. Open ‘Settings’.
  2. Set the ‘Airplane Mode’ toggle to OFF

 

  1. Enable Roaming.

You need to check that Roaming is enabled on your iD Mobile plan AND in your phone settings. To enable Roaming in the iD Mobile app or My Account Online, you can:

  1. Open the iD Mobile app or log-in to My Account Online.
  2. Tap ‘Plan’.
  3. Scroll down.
  4. Tap ‘Manage your iD services’.
  5. Enable the ‘Roaming’ & ‘International’ toggles.

Then on your iPhone, you can:

  1. Open Settings.
  2. Tap ‘Mobile Services’.
  3. Tap ‘Mobile Data Options’.
  4. Check that ‘Data Roaming’ toggle is turned on.

 

  1. Force restart your iPhone.

The classic switch it off and switch it back on again. If you’re unsure how to force restart your iPhone, please refer to this Apple Support article.

​​​​​

  1. Manually select a network.

Check out the ‘Full list of international roaming partners.’ section in the article below to find out which network/s you can manually select:

 

 

To manually connect to a network, follow these steps:

  1. Open Settings.

  2. Tap Mobile Service’.

  3. Tap ‘Network Selection'.

  4. Turn off the ‘Automatic toggle’.

  5. Select one of our partner networks (see table).
  6. That’s it! Your iPhone should now connect to the network.

  1. Perform a Network Settings Reset.

As a last resort, perform a Network Settings Reset on your iPhone. Here’s how:

  1. Open ‘Settings’.

  2. Tap ‘General’.

  3. Tap ‘Transfer or Reset iPhone’.

  4. Tap ‘Reset’.

  5. Select ‘Reset Network Settings’.

  6. Enter your passcode, then tap ‘Reset Network Settings’.

 

Please note: Resetting network settings will erase saved Wi-Fi networks and VPN settings. After the reset, you will need to re-enter Wi-Fi passwords and configure any other network settings as needed.

I’m using a Samsung Galaxy.

  1. Turn off ‘Airplane Mode’.

It’s an obvious one, but it’s a good place to start. If you’ve done the right thing and turned on airplane mode when you set off on your journey, don’t forget to switch it back off! Here’s how:

  1. Open ‘Settings’.
  2. Tap ‘Connections’.
  3. Tap ‘Airplane Mode’.
  4. Set the ‘Airplane Mode’ toggle to OFF.

 

  1. Enable Roaming.

You need to check that Roaming is enabled on your iD Mobile plan AND in your phone settings. To enable Roaming in the iD Mobile app or My Account Online, you can:

  1. Open the iD Mobile app or log-in to My Account Online.
  2. Tap ‘Plan’.
  3. Scroll down.
  4. Tap ‘Manage your iD services’.
  5. Enable the ‘Roaming’ & ‘International’ toggles.

Then on your phone, you can:

  1. Open Settings.
  2. Tap ‘Connections’.
  3. Tap ‘Mobile Networks’.
  4. Check that ‘Data Roaming’ toggle is turned on.

 

  1. Check your APN settings.

All phones bought from us should arrive with the right settings already configured. But if you’ve moved over to iD Mobile on a SIM Only Deal and kept your old phone, you may need to review the settings to get things like Roaming to work. Our network (APN) settings are listed below:  

 

Name iD
APN id
Username <leave blank>
Password <leave blank>
MMSC http://mms.um.idmobile.co.uk:10021/mmsc
MMS Proxy mms.idmobile.co.uk
MMS APN Username <leave blank>
MMS APN Password <leave blank>
MMS Port 8799

 

  1. Force restart your phone.

The classic switch it off and switch it back on again. If you’re unsure how to force restart your phone, please refer to your Device Manual for more information, or simply Google it!

 

  1. Manually select a network.

 Check out the ‘Full list of international roaming partners.’ section in the article below to find out which network/s you can manually select:

 

 

To manually connect to a network, follow these steps:

  1. Open Settings.

  2. Tap 'Connections'.

  3. Tap ‘Mobile Networks’.

  4. Tap ‘Network Operators’.

  5. Turn off the ‘Select Automatically’ toggle.

  6. Select one of our partner networks (see table).
  7. That’s it! Your phone should now connect to the network.

  1. Perform a Network Settings Reset.

As a last resort, perform a Network Settings Reset on your iPhone. Here’s how:

  1. Open Settings.

  2. Tap ‘General management’.

  3. Tap ‘Reset’.

  4. Tap ‘Reset network settings’.

  5. ‘Tap ‘Reset settings’.

  6. Enter your PIN, password or pattern.

  7. Tap ‘Reset’ to confirm.

 

Please note: Resetting network settings will erase saved Wi-Fi networks and VPN settings. After the reset, you will need to re-enter Wi-Fi passwords and configure any other network settings as needed.

Most other Android phones.

  1. Turn off ‘Airplane Mode’.

It’s an obvious one, but it’s a good place to start. If you’ve done the right thing and turned on airplane mode when you set off on your journey, don’t forget to switch it back off! Here’s how:

  1. Open ‘Settings’.
  2. Tap ‘Network & Internet’.
  3. Set the ‘Airplane Mode’ toggle to OFF.

 

  1. Enable Roaming.

You need to check that Roaming is enabled on your iD Mobile plan AND in your phone settings. To enable Roaming in the iD Mobile app or My Account Online, you can:

  1. Open the iD Mobile app or log-in to My Account Online.
  2. Tap ‘Plan’.
  3. Scroll down.
  4. Tap ‘Manage your iD services’.
  5. Enable the ‘Roaming’ & ‘International’ toggles.

Then on your phone, you can:

  1. Open Settings.
  2. Tap ‘Network & Internet’.
  3. Tap ‘SIMs’.
  4. Check that ‘Roaming’ toggle is turned on.

 

  1. Check your APN settings.

All phones bought from us should arrive with the right settings already configured. But if you’ve moved over to iD Mobile on a SIM Only Deal and kept your old phone, you may need to review the settings to get things like Roaming to work. Our network (APN) settings are listed below:  

 

Name iD
APN id
Username <leave blank>
Password <leave blank>
MMSC http://mms.um.idmobile.co.uk:10021/mmsc
MMS Proxy mms.idmobile.co.uk
MMS APN Username <leave blank>
MMS APN Password <leave blank>
MMS Port 8799

 

  1. Force restart your phone.

The classic switch it off and switch it back on again. If you’re unsure how to force restart your phone, please refer to your Device Manual for more information, or simply Google it!

 

  1. Manually select a network.

 Check out the ‘Full list of international roaming partners.’ section in the article below to find out which network/s you can manually select:

 

 

To manually connect to a network, follow these steps:

  1. Open Settings.

  2. Tap ‘Network & Internet’.

  3. Tap ‘Internet’.

  4. Tap the settings cog.

  5. Scroll down and turn off the ‘Automatically select network’ toggle.

  6. Tap ‘Choose Network’.

  7. Select one of our partner networks (see table).
  8. That’s it! Your phone should now connect to the network.

  1. Perform a Network Settings Reset.

As a last resort, perform a Network Settings Reset on your iPhone. Here’s how:

  1. Open Settings.

  2. Tap ‘System’.

  3. Tap ‘Reset options’.

  4. Tap ‘Reset mobile network settings’.

  5. Tap ‘Reset settings’

 

Please note: Resetting network settings will erase saved Wi-Fi networks and VPN settings. After the reset, you will need to re-enter Wi-Fi passwords and configure any other network settings as needed.
